Professional teeth whitening (bleaching) lightens the natural color of your enamel using peroxide-based gels, either in a single in-office visit or with custom take-home trays worn over a couple of weeks. It's typically the least invasive cosmetic treatment in dentistry: nothing is drilled, bonded or removed.
How much whiter your teeth can get depends on what caused the color in the first place. Surface stains from coffee, tea and tobacco usually respond well; deeper, intrinsic discoloration can take longer or call for a different approach, which is exactly the kind of thing a dentist determines in an exam.

Worth asking your dentist
- Is my discoloration surface staining or intrinsic, and does that change which whitening you'd recommend?
- What shade change is realistic for my teeth, and how long should it last?
- I have fillings or crowns on front teeth. How will whitening affect the match?
